About IsraAID:

IsraAID is an international non-governmental humanitarian aid organization headquartered in Israel. Since its founding in 2001, IsraAID has worked in emergency and long-term development settings in more than 60 countries around the world. IsraAID responds to emergencies and helps communities affected by crises rebuild their lives and their futures, together. From hurricanes to refugee crises to global pandemics, we mobilize quickly and collaborate with communities at the deepest level, accompanying them on the road from response to recovery to long-term resilience.

Duties and Responsibilities:

The Digital Information Officer at IsraAID will be responsible for managing the process of developing mobile applications, bots, and other software to deliver critical information to members of communities affected by humanitarian crisis. As part of IsraAID’s team of technical experts, the Digital Information Officer will lead the process of designing, developing, and implementing user-friendly resources delivered through various digital platforms, to improve the efficiency and effectiveness of our humanitarian response. This will include projects such as:

  1. Identifying low-code and no-code platforms that can be used by IsraAID’s non-developer staff around the globe, and providing ongoing supervision, training, and support on using these platforms.
  2. Developing (or upgrading), from scratch, mobile applications for use in humanitarian response efforts. For example, this may include products that deliver course material in remote, off-grid settings; products that assist in identifying cases of malnutrition; and products to collect and collate assessment efforts in the aftermath of a humanitarian disaster.
  3. Developing, from scratch or using a ready-made platform, an SMS or WhatsApp bot that delivers critical information to community leaders and guides them in their day-to-day work with community members. This may include integration with additional digital resources, such as referral systems and case management platforms.
  4. Identifying & developing other digital software products that address barriers to humanitarian intervention, alongside IsraAID teams from around the globe.
